The Agitator: A Key Component of Top Loader Design

The agitator is a critical part of the top loader washing machine design, responsible for the movement of clothes through the tub. It’s a rotating blade-like component that’s usually located at the center of the tub, and its primary function is to agitate the clothes during the wash cycle. The agitator uses a combination of rotation and oscillation to move the clothes, ensuring thorough cleaning and minimizing the risk of damage to delicate items.

The design and functionality of the agitator affect laundry performance and energy consumption. A well-designed agitator can significantly improve the efficiency of the washing machine, reducing the amount of time and energy required for each cycle. Some top loader washing machines feature a variable-speed agitator, which can be adjusted to suit different types of laundry and fabrics.

Tub Design and Size

The size and design of the tub also play a crucial role in determining the efficiency and effectiveness of the washing machine. Larger tubs can accommodate more clothes at once, while smaller tubs are ideal for smaller households or those with limited space. Some top loader washing machines feature a double-walled tub, which helps to reduce noise and vibration while also improving energy efficiency.

The design of the tub can also impact the overall performance of the washing machine. For example, a tub with a flat bottom can help to prevent clothes from getting trapped or tangled, making it easier to clean larger items such as towels and bedding.

Advanced Sensors and Control Systems

Modern top loader washing machines often feature advanced sensors and control systems that optimize washing and drying cycles. These systems can detect the type and amount of laundry being washed, as well as the soil level and fabric type, and adjust the wash cycle accordingly.

Some top loader washing machines even feature intelligent sensors that can detect the moisture level of the clothes during the spin cycle, ensuring that the clothes are not over-dried or under-dried. These sensors can also help to reduce energy consumption by adjusting the wash cycle to suit different types of laundry.

Automatic Door Lock and Child-Proof Latches

Having an automatic door lock on your top loader washing machine is like having an extra set of eyes watching over your kids. It ensures that the machine won’t turn on until the lid is securely locked, preventing little ones from getting their fingers or hair tangled in the wash cycle. Plus, child-proof latches add an extra layer of protection, making it harder for tiny hands to open the latch. No more worrying about junior’s curious fingers getting caught in the wash.

  • Automatic door locks prevent accidental start-ups and keep kids safe.
  • Child-proof latches add extra protection, making it harder for little hands to open the latch.
  • These safety features give you peace of mind while doing laundry.
